Climate and land-use changes and their interactions have a profound effect on biodiversity, especially in biodiverse areas such as Southeast Asia (SEA) where aggregations of endemic species are widespread.To increase the effectiveness of biodiversity protection, it is crucial to understand the effect of climate and land-use changes on biodiversity.
